CD13 expression affects glioma patient survival and influences key functions of human glioblastoma cell lines in vitro
BMC Cancer ( IF 3.8 ) Pub Date : 2024-03-22 , DOI: 10.1186/s12885-024-12113-z
Wenying Zhang , Anne Blank , Irina Kremenetskaia , Anja Nitzsche , Güliz Acker , Peter Vajkoczy , Susan Brandenburg

CD13 (APN) is an Alanyl-Aminopeptidase with diverse functions. The role of CD13 for gliomas is still unknown. In this study, data of glioma patients obtained by TCGA and CGGA databases were used to evaluate the survival rate and prognostic value of CD13 expression level. Protein expression of CD13 was confirmed by immunofluorescence staining of fresh patient tissues. Eight human glioblastoma cell lines were studied by RT-PCR, Western Blot, immunofluorescence staining and flow cytometry to define CD13 expression. Cell lines with different CD13 expression status were treated with a CD13 inhibitor, bestatin, and examined by MTT, scratch and colony formation assaysas well as by apoptosis assay and Western Blots. Bioinformatics analysis indicated that patients with high expression of CD13 had poor survival and prognosis. Additionally, CD13 protein expression was positively associated with clinical malignant characteristics. Investigated glioblastoma cell lines showed distinct expression levels and subcellular localization of CD13 with intracellular enrichment. Bestatin treatment reduced proliferation, migration and colony formation of glioma cells in a CD13-dependent manner while apoptosis was increased. In summary, CD13 has an impact on glioma patient survival and is important for the main function of specific glioma cells.

CD13 表达影响神经胶质瘤患者的生存并影响体外人胶质母细胞瘤细胞系的关键功能

CD13 (APN) 是一种具有多种功能的丙氨酰氨基肽酶。 CD13 对神经胶质瘤的作用尚不清楚。本研究利用TCGA和CGGA数据库获得的胶质瘤患者数据来评估CD13表达水平的生存率和预后价值。通过新鲜患者组织的免疫荧光染色证实了 CD13 的蛋白表达。通过 RT-PCR、Western Blot、免疫荧光染色和流式细胞术研究了八种人胶质母细胞瘤细胞系,以确定 CD13 的表达。用 CD13 抑制剂 bestatin 处理具有不同 CD13 表达状态的细胞系,并通过 MTT、划痕和集落形成测定以及细胞凋亡测定和蛋白质印迹进行检查。生物信息学分析表明CD13高表达的患者生存和预后较差。此外,CD13蛋白表达与临床恶性特征呈正相关。研究的胶质母细胞瘤细胞系显示出 CD13 的不同表达水平和亚细胞定位以及细胞内富集。 Bestatin治疗以CD13依赖性方式减少神经胶质瘤细胞的增殖、迁移和集落形成,同时增加细胞凋亡。总之,CD13对神经胶质瘤患者的生存有影响,并且对于特定神经胶质瘤细胞的主要功能很重要。
